Program Overview

CYC brought Math Corps to Colorado in 2021 to provide math supports for 4th- 8th grade students. Colorado Math Corps is an Ameri Corps program with the mission of ensuring that Colorado students in 4th-8th grade who are struggling in math receive individualized support in order to improve math skills. The Math Corps program combines the power of national service with numeracy science to deliver proven approaches that help struggling learners transform into confident students - something that translates into all areas of their lives.

Because Math Corps tutors are in schools full-time, they are providing consistent tutoring, which is why this model has a greater impact on student success. Tutors commit to a term of service and receive rigorous training plus ongoing expert coaching throughout the year. With the use of rich data assessments, they ensure their efforts produce the desired results - helping children achieve grade-level math proficiency.

Position

Summary

This is an Ameri Corps service member position within an Ameri Corps program, Colorado Math Corps.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S Math Strategies and Assessment
  • Identify students who qualify to receive Math Corps tutoring services based on a Math Corps defined assessment and direction from coaches.
  • Conduct tutoring sessions with small groups of students using prescribed mathematics strategies provided by Math Corps; achieve a high degree of fidelity to the scripted strategies.
  • Develop and maintain a weekly tutoring schedule for groups of 23 students which maximizes the number of students served and provides a minimum of 90minutes of tutoring for each student per week.
  • Assist students in improving their math skills and abilities to reach grade level expectations.
  • Provide complete, accurate, and timely documentation of students’ weekly progress scores and strategies using an online database; maintain confidentiality of all student data.
  • Regularly review student data with coaches to gauge the effectiveness of the math strategies being used and determine if a change in strategy is necessary.
  • Assess, with a high level of accuracy, students’ continual progress through progress monitoring and benchmarking.
  • Participate in regular coaching sessions (includes observation of tutor) to review student progress, plan, problem solve, and set goals; act on constructive feedback from coaching sessions.
  • Complete additional tasks as part of an action or professional development plan as assigned by coaches or Program Staff.
Communication
  • Communicate and interact with students in an age and developmentally appropriate way.
  • Foster a welcoming and supportive atmosphere through modeling respectful behavior and communication.
  • Build and maintain professional relationships and communicate regularly with classroom teachers, internal coaches, and school site personnel regarding student schedules, interventions, student progress, etc.
  • Build and maintain professional relationships and communicate regularly with CYC Math Corps staff and members.
  • Record data in online systems in a timely and accurate manner.
Attendance
  • Demonstrate regular, timely attendance and adherence to hours as scheduled.
  • Commit to service for the full service term, serving the total commitment of hours within the term.
  • Participate in all required Math Corps sponsored training sessions, meetings, and coaching sessions, including peer professional development/cluster meetings, and member meetups; travel as necessary.
  • Engage in independent service activities as needed to ensure completion of required service hours.
HOURS AND TERM OF SERVICE

Members serve full-time (35-40 hours a week), during a typical school schedule. Daily hours are usually within the time frame of 7:30am to 4:30pm, Monday through Friday, however these may vary slightly from site to site. Members may attend site-sponsored activities outside of regular service hours (e.g., family night). Members have time off during school breaks or holidays when the students are not in school.
